Company Summary

Bridge International is a raw material sourcing & logistics company for confectionery raw materials, such as chocolate liquor, cocoa powder, sugar, whey, and almonds. Bridge also provides sourcing and logistical support to its subsidiary, Bridge Brands, which owns a retail outlet in San Francisco's SOMA district, known as the SF Chocolate Factory, and has national distribution for its all-natural, gourmet chocolate drops and gift-themed tins.
